Product description Mount your 32 to 70" display to the wall with the HyperGear Tilting Wall Mount. It supports displays weighing up to 99 lb with VESA patterns up to 600 x 400mm and provides up to 15° of downward tilt. The included 9' braided HDMI cable supports resolutions up to 1080p and allows you to instantly connect your display. - Virtually Universal Compatibility
- The mount is designed to support most 32 to 70" displays with VESA sizes up to 600 x 400mm.
- Sturdy Design
- The mount is made from reinforced steel with a black powder-coated finish. It can support displays up to 99 lb, yet is designed to be lightweight enough for easy handling and installation.
- Achieve Your Preferred Viewing Angle
- This mount features a hinge mechanism engineered to allow you to effortlessly tilt the display downward up to 15° with just a fingertip.
- Open Wall Plate
- The open wall plate design allows enough clearance for ventilation and access to cables.
- Engineered for Easy Installation
- The package contains everything you'll need to mount your display to wood studs or concrete, plus a three-axis bubble level, and an illustrated manual to help guide you through the process. Just attach the brackets to your display, attach the plate to the wall, and attach your display to the wall plate.
- Included 9' Braided HDMI Cable
- With a slim and flexible design, the included HDMI cable supports resolutions up to 1080p with internet connectivity and enables instant connection of your newly mounted display.
In the Box HyperGear Tilting Wall Mount for 32 to 70" Displays 9' HDMI Cable Assembly Hardware Mounting Hardware Table of Contents
